Rapture: The word rapture is from the LatinRaptus meaning the state or experience of being carried away. The Greek word, aJrpavzw, Harpazo, means catch (away, up), pluck, pull, take (by force) is found in I Thessalonians 4:17 in relation to those who are saved by believing in Jesus.

“17Then we who are alive and remain shall be caught up together” I Thes. 4:17

"Then we who are alive and remain will be caught up together with them in the clouds to meet the Lord in the air, and so we shall always be with the Lord." (1 Thessalonians 4:17)

"...in a moment, in the twinkling of an eye, at the last trumpet; for the trumpet will sound, and the dead will be raised imperishable, and we will be changed." (1 Corinthians 15:52)

You are correct that the Bible does not use the terminology, but passages like these are where we get the idea that this will happen and we just use the phrase to indicate the prescribed action, which came from the Latin word raptus ("a carrying off").
